Main Types of Rope Grabs

Type Description Lifeline Compatibility Typical Use
Mobile rope grab (fall arrester) Travels freely along the rope and locks automatically in the event of a fall Vertical rope lifeline General work at height, ladder access
Rope grab with energy absorber Integrated or connected to a shock absorber to reduce impact forces during a fall Vertical rope lifeline Higher fall risk environments, utilities, telecoms
Manual rope grab Requires user positioning and adjustment on the rope Rope lifeline Work positioning, controlled movement, maintenance
Openable rope grab Can be attached or removed at any point on the rope without threading Rope lifeline Inspection, temporary access, rescue standby

Reliable Performance on Rope Lifeline Systems

Used as part of a lifeline or rope access system, rope grabs travel smoothly along a compatible lifeline during ascent and descent, providing continuous fall protection without restricting movement. In the event of a fall, the device locks automatically onto the rope, helping reduce fall distance and limit impact forces on the user and anchor point.

Frequently Asked Questions

What is a rope grab fall arrester and how does it work?

This type of equipment is designed to travel along a compatible lifeline while following the user's movement. Under normal conditions, it moves freely, allowing efficient progression along the rope. If sudden movement occurs, the mechanism engages and helps limit further travel. The specific operating characteristics depend on the design and intended application of the device.
